What they argued

Amending certain production, labelling and certification rules and certain rules on trade with third countriesfiled 20 Mar 2026PDFsource

Organic farmers are pleased to have the opportunity to comment on the Commission’s proposal to amend Regulation (EU) 2018/848. We see a strong need and opportunity to simplify the rules for organic production, without watering down the rules, or changing the principles of organic production. The rules on organic production are perceived as difficult to understand and very detailed.
